Phonic S715 speaker
The Phonic S715 is a 15" 2-way stage speaker with a power handling ability of up to 400W on program, and 600W peak power. The Phonic S715 incorporates 15" heavy-duty woofer with piezo tweeter. The S715 partners well with Phonic's Powerpod 740 Deluxe, the Powerpod 1060 Deluxe, and the Powerpod 1062 Deluxe, as well as the more powerful Powerpod 1860 Deluxe, for their capability to handle more power. The Phonic S715 speaker has a built-in handle, and 35mm stand adapter. The Phonic S715 also has dual 1/4" phone jacks.
Phonic MAX 1600 Power Amplifier
The Phonic MAX 1600 Power Amplifier delivers a whopping 450W of power at 4 ohms (stereo)—900W in bridge mono mode—making it well-suited for larger venues. Input to the MAX 1600 amp is achieved via XLR or 1/4" jack, and output is achieved either through Speakon-type connectors or traditional binding posts. The MAX 1600 features ground switches, and the option to choose between stereo, parallel, and bridge operating modes, making this amplifier ideal for real-world application.
